1234567891011121314151617181920212223242526272829303132333435363738 |
- switch_ota_V1.0_20240301,将TM52FN8276进行移植,未调试
- switch_ota_V1.0_20240302_ota,将GD32的OTA进行移植,但是存flash部分未做,注释“//zzw ota must add”的都要修改函数
- switch_ota_V1.0_20240304_6key,支持6键混合场景开关,增加了点动开关所有逻辑,待APP配置点动开关完成后,进行数据解析并完善点动开关
- switch_ota_V1.0_20240309, 按键指示灯都正常,缺EEPROM,缺入网报警和删除自动入网,缺OTA
- switch_ota_V1.0_20240311_EEPROM,EEPROM已调通,每次写入会被擦除的,所以我们先读所有,修改个别字节,在写入所有,不可单字节写入,不然数据丢失恢复0xff,修改闪烁定时器周期,从u08改u16,解决3秒周期的闪烁问题
- switch_ota_V1.0_20240312_WDOG, 优化eeprom为两个区域,一个状态区,前512字节,一个参数区后512字节,避免频繁读写状态导致的参数丢失;并开启看门狗测试。
- switch_ota_V1.0_20240314_六键样机_,经过测试用例程序,支持点动,开启看门狗
- switch_ota_V1.0_20240318_任意键入网,支持任意按键入网,入网方式不变
- switch_ota_V1.0_20240319_完整样机版本(switch_ota_V1.0_P30P31),ZIBBEE串口依旧是P3.0,P3.1,无法OTA,无法进行ISP下载
- switch_ota_app_V1.0.1_20240327,升级应答0C后,可跳转到boot,波特率9600, P4.4,P4.5端口
- switch_ota_app_V1.0.1_20240409,修复点动开关BUG,兼容1键,2键,3键,6键的点动开关自定义格式设置
- switch_ota_app_V1.0.3_20240410,修复点动开关开机上报数据BUG,并要求面板支持最大60分钟设置
- switch_ota_app_V1.0.4_20240411,修改点动开关,使支持上电状态保存的设置功能,设置通电时上电启动,其他状态都是断电
- 弃用:
- switch_ota_V1.0_20240322_ISP_改串口版本,支持ISP下载版本,ZIGBEE串口更改为P4.4,P4.5
- 注意:
- iap操作:如果执行来这里“APP1 flash address[0]=0x20:”,是不是以APP1_flash_address[0]地址开头的整页flash都擦除了,还是APP1_flash_address[0]地址所在的页,整页都擦除了?--是所在页的整页都擦除
- HT-LINK不稳定:
- 运行程序异常时,最好是DEBUG一下,可能程序就下载更新成功了。
|